JOB TITLE: Flying Probe Test Technician
DEPARTMENT: Test Department
REPORTING TO: Test Manager

PREFERRED E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:

  • 2-year degree (Associates) in Electronics or Electronics Technology from an accredited institution.
  • Must pass and maintain CIS certification for IPC-A-610 standard.
  • Specialized military training in electronics may be considered in lieu of the 2 year degree.
  • Minimum of 1-year experience in Flying Probe or In-Circuit test (ICT) program development.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

  • Frequent lifting of 10 to 15 pounds, occasional lifting of up to 25 pounds.

Responsibilities
  • Review the project complexity, test machine schedule, and project schedule, anddetermine the appropriate test platform for the project.
  • Generate test programs from CAD data, the project Bill of Materials, and schematicusing the test machine software.
  • De-bug test programs using board schematics and component data sheets.
  • Review high-level errors found during the test phase, and perform appropriate testand board de-bug procedures.
  • May be responsible for supervising the department staff and assigning tasks in orderto meet schedules during periods when the Flying Probe Test Supervisor isunavailable.
